Smart Sorting Equipments



Applying clever sorting systems transforms rubbish collection by enhancing the process and improving effectiveness. These systems utilize advanced technology to automatically arrange recyclables from general waste, lowering contamination levels and boosting the amount of product that can be recycled. By including sensing units and artificial intelligence, clever sorting systems can identify various sorts of materials, such as plastics, glass, and paper, with impressive precision.

With the capacity to separate products at the resource, clever sorting systems make reusing more convenient for people and businesses alike. By boosting the top quality of recyclables gathered, these systems add to an extra sustainable waste management procedure.

In addition, the data gathered from these systems can assist communities track recycling prices, determine trends, and enhance collection courses.

Autonomous Trash Trucks



Revolutionizing waste collection, Autonomous Garbage Trucks are altering the game with their cutting-edge innovation. These self-driving cars browse areas efficiently, minimizing human error and maximizing trash paths. Outfitted with advanced sensors and AI systems, they can detect obstacles, pedestrians, and other vehicles, making sure secure operations.

Autonomous Trash Trucks supply numerous benefits. They help in reducing traffic jam and emissions by following one of the most reliable courses. In addition, these lorries operate silently, lessening sound pollution in suburbs during morning collections. With the capacity to function all the time, they raise the efficiency of waste administration services.

One essential benefit of Autonomous Rubbish Trucks is their possible to boost worker security. By automating the collection procedure, these trucks lower the risks associated with hands-on garbage collection, such as injuries from hefty lifting or accidents on active roads.

As modern technology remains to develop, these cutting-edge cars are poised to reinvent the waste management sector, making garbage collection safer, extra reliable, and environmentally friendly.

By diverting waste from land fills and blazing it in regulated settings, WtE not only minimizes the volume of waste but also generates useful energy sources.

One usual method of WtE is mass-burn incineration, where waste is burned at high temperatures to create steam that drives wind turbines producing power. One more technique is gasification, which transforms waste into artificial gas that can be utilized for power generation or as a chemical feedstock.

Additionally, anaerobic food digestion breaks down natural waste to create biogas for power.

Executing WtE technologies can help reduce greenhouse gas emissions, lower reliance on fossil fuels, and decrease the environmental influence of garbage disposal.
